2016-11-23から1日間の記事一覧
チームの順位 | Aizu Online Judge AIZU ONLINE JUDGE: Code Review AIZU ONLINE JUDGE: Code Review
最大の整数と最小の整数の差 | Aizu Online Judge // gist.github.com stoll(string)はC++14 sort(),reverse()は文字列でも可能
血液型の分類 | Aizu Online Judge // gist.github.com int num; char comma; string s; cin>>num>>commma>>s; で違う方の一行入力を型ごとに変数に格納出来る. 入力が無い時はif(cin.eof())break;で終わらせる事ができる. string のi番目から始めたい時はst…
ポーカー | Aizu Online Judge 場合分けを頑張る // gist.github.com
玉 | Aizu Online Judge 再帰 // gist.github.com // gist.github.com AIZU ONLINE JUDGE: Code Review
projecteuler.net1 証明: 例えばa=4,b=2として下の図形を考える. まずa*bの長方形の格子点の個数を考える.すると(x軸の点5個)*(y軸の点3個)=15個である. これは(a+1)*(b+1)を計算している. 次に境界線上の点を数える. この直線上で格子点を通るのはgcd(a,b)+…